I'm not so sure that is a good trade from the Leafs perspective. Dumba has had one (and a half due to injury) seasons as anything really close to a top pairing guy, and he was far from a stellar one. He's not a top pairing quality guy this year, and has not been one before two years ago either.

If we lacked a guy like him, then maybe, but we already have a better version in Rielly. I would not trade Nylander for anything short of a legit top pairing guy at this point, and I am not convinced Dumba is a legit top pairing guy. I would rather look at secondary options like Manson, who definitely would not command someone like Nylander (and we may even be able to get without giving up Kapanen).
